5. Third-Party Data Processors

To deliver Vesumi’s core services, we rely on trusted third-party service providers who store or process your data on our behalf. These providers are bound by strict confidentiality and security obligations and only process your data in accordance with our instructions. Supabase (Backend & Data Storage) We use Supabase as our backend infrastructure provider. Supabase stores and manages: -Your account information (e.g., name, email, password) -Data you submit or generate on Vesumi (e.g., waitlist signup, user profile details) -Technical logs and authentication activity Supabase encrypts your data in transit and at rest, and only authorized personnel can access it. They operate under a GDPR-compliant Data Processing Agreement and use secure hosting infrastructure with appropriate safeguards, including Standard Contractual Clauses and a UK Addendum for international transfers. OpenAI (AI-Powered Features) We use OpenAI’s API to deliver Vesumi’s AI features, such as: -Transcribing your video or audio content -Generating feedback on tone, delivery, or clarity -Converting your responses into readable scripts (e.g., VesuScript) When you submit a video or text for analysis, the content may be sent temporarily to OpenAI's servers for processing. OpenAI acts as a data processor under our instructions and does not use your data for model training. Data is deleted from their systems automatically after a short retention window (typically 30 days), unless otherwise required for operational integrity. OpenAI operates under a Data Processing Agreement that includes GDPR-compliant safeguards and Standard Contractual Clauses for any international transfers.

5. Data Retention for Inactive Accounts

To comply with data minimisation best practices, we may delete inactive free-tier accounts after 6 months of inactivity. Inactive accounts are defined as those with no logins or content updates during this period. We will notify you via email at least 14 days before deletion, giving you the option to retain your account or export your data.
